Jacob Continues Prophesying Over His Sons.
Notice here that not everything Jacob speaks over his sons is positive. Jacob was keenly aware of his childrens' gifts and spoke directly to their strengths and weaknesses, and prophetically spoke out about future events.
To Dan, Jacob says, "you shall be a serpent in the way, a viper by the path... I wait for your salvation, oh Lord." His words speak to the coming of Sampson, who God raises up to Judge the family of Dan for their overt disobedience and idolatry.
